Default Teesdale low humidity

Hi, All
http://www.weathercast.co.uk/world-w...bsid/3227.html

I make current (08hr) Gt Dun Fell, upper Teesdale, dry bulb 0.8C, wet bulb depression 4.9C, dew point -24.1C, rel humidity 13%,

Another sunny one here with just a touch of air frost down at the Lead Mill (-0.4C), 110hr so far, norm for whole month 154hr
